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
32710 1867333 6850467926 8513102
3471892239 59622 5314415
3471892239 59622 5314415
02496134 52925 4658668 41003
All about undefined
Interested in learning more?
3471892239 59622 5314415
02496134 52925 4658668 41003
See more
3755960 8028
07 41287 80251716533 1827111319
See more
69003824 5503352 52784103
09197632 46 487 14
See more